Hermès Evelyne Prices: All the Details You Need To Know
The Evelyne bag, recognizable by its signature perforated H, comes in three primary sizes: PM (Petit Modèle), GM (Grand Modèle), and TPM (Très Petit Modèle). Each size influences the price significantly. The smaller TPM generally commands a lower price point than the larger GM. However, even within a specific size, price variations occur due to the leather type. Hermès uses a wide range of leathers, each with its own texture, durability, and consequently, price.
* Leather: The most common leathers used for the Evelyne include Clemence (a calfskin known for its durability and slightly pebbled texture), Togo (a sturdy calfskin with a distinctive grain), and Epsom (a smooth, stiff calfskin that's relatively easy to maintain). More exotic leathers, such as crocodile or ostrich, will significantly increase the price. The choice of leather greatly impacts the final cost, with exotic leathers commanding a premium of several thousand dollars over the more standard options.
* Hardware: While less impactful than leather choice, the hardware finish (typically palladium or gold) can subtly influence the price. Gold hardware generally adds a small percentage to the overall cost.
New Hermès Prices for 2023: A Mixed Bag
Throughout 2023, Hermès implemented several price increases, affecting the Evelyne and other bags in their collection. These increases were not uniform across all models and regions, leading to some variation in pricing. While precise figures are not publicly released by Hermès, various online retailers and secondhand markets provide insights into the general price range.
Here are the New Hermes Bag Prices in the US 2023 (Estimates):
It's crucial to understand that these are estimates and can vary depending on the specific retailer and the bag's condition (new vs. pre-owned).
* Evelyne TPM (Très Petit Modèle): Starting around $5,000 USD, depending on leather. Clemence leather would likely fall at the lower end of this range, while exotic leathers could push the price significantly higher.
* Evelyne PM (Petit Modèle): Expect to pay upwards of $6,500 USD, again with significant variation based on leather choice. A Clemence leather PM might fall within this range, while Togo or Epsom could be slightly higher. Exotic leathers would command substantially more.
* Evelyne GM (Grand Modèle): Prices for the GM typically start around $7,500 USD and can climb to well over $10,000 USD depending on the leather. The GM's larger size and increased material usage directly contribute to the higher price point.
